.chatHero{
	background-image:url('/images/contact-us/lets-chat-header.png');
	background-repeat:no-repeat;
	background-position: 50% 54%;
    min-height: 448px;
	background-size:cover !important;
}

.zsiq_custombtn{
    display:none !important;
}

.zsiqbtn-vis {
    display:initial !important;
}
.bookAcall {
    display:inline-block;
}
.tweak{
	
	vertical-align:bottom;
	margin:15px 0px;
}
.centergrid{
	padding:15px 0px;
}
.callHero{
	
	background-image: url('/images/contact-us/book-print-on-demand-call-banner.png');
	background-repeat:no-repeat;
	background-position: 50% 54%;
    min-height: 448px;
	background-size:cover !important;
}


.CTAbox{
	border-bottom: 1px solid lightgrey;
    width: 100%;
    margin: auto;
	padding-bottom:25px;
}
.CTAlist{
	width:80%;
	margin:auto;
}
.CTAheader{
    text-align: left;
	display:block;
	font-size: 2rem;
    max-width: 100%;
	margin: 10px 0px;
	line-height:30px;
	padding-top: 25px;
}
.detailcopy{
	display:inline-block;
	max-width:400px;
	vertical-align: top;
    text-align: left;
	margin:0px;
	line-height:30px;
}
.zsiq_custombtn img {
    max-height: 400px;
    max-width: 400px;
    height: auto;
    width: auto;
    margin-top: 162.5px;
}

@media (min-width:768px){
    .CTAlist {
        width:initial;
    }
	.zsiq_custombtn img {
    max-height: 400px;
    max-width: 400px;
    height: auto;
    width: auto;
}

.CTAheader{
    text-align: left;
	display:inline-block;
	font-size: 1.5rem;
    max-width: 149px;
	line-height:30px;
	padding-top:0px;
	margin: 25px 5px;
}
.detailcopy{
	display:inline-block;
	max-width:275px;
	vertical-align: top;
    text-align: left;
	margin:25px 35px;
	line-height:30px;
	font-size:1rem;
}	

.CTAbox{
	border-bottom: 1px solid lightgrey;
    width: 666px;
    margin: auto;
}
	
}
	
